Salt Lake City Corporation General Maintenance Worker III (May be under filled) in Salt Lake City, Utah

Position Title:

General Maintenance Worker III (May be under filled)

Job Description:

We are looking for a General Maintenance Worker to support our Gallivan Center team. Under minimal supervision, this position will perform routine work in the repair and general maintenance of facilities, buildings and equipment. Troubleshoots and addresses basic repairs and maintenance including electrical, carpentry, plumbing, masonry and painting tasks. Performs work according to standard procedure. Handles complex issues. Possesses comprehensive knowledge of subject matter. Provides leadership, coaching, and/or mentoring to a subordinate group. May act as a lead or first-level supervisor.

This position will be housed at the Gallivan Center and will require occasional evening, weekend, and Holiday shifts to support the Ice Rink, snow removal, and event operations. Minor electrical experience is preferred.

Early application submittal is encouraged. This position will close at any time without notice.

TYPICAL DUTIES:

  • Performs professional level of skills in one or more of the building craft trades with full knowledge of methods, practices, standards and materials required for the assigned tasks.

  • Reads and interprets blueprints, sketches, job orders and various plans and diagrams to lay out work. Determines necessary materials and may be required to design diagrams, sketches or drawings of work to be performed.

  • Operates various types of equipment, hand or power tools and performs those tasks which may be required to complete assigned projects, including preparation and clean up reĀ­sponsibilities. May operate heavy equipment as required and during emergency situations.

  • Serves as the lead worker when assigned a crew. In this capacity assists in the training of subordinates, assigning tasks and prepares daily report sheets.

  • Must know safety procedures, work hazard assessments and OSHA Requirements to the various maintenance trades and assigned tasks.

  • Inspect projects and work performed by other maintenance workers.

  • Performs other related duties as required.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S:

  • High school diploma and two to six years of paid work experience. Education and experience may be substituted on a year-for-year basis.

  • Demonstrated knowledge of the methods, tools and materials used in general maintenance trades.

  • Demonstrated ability to operate various hand and power tools as required for various maintenance and ability to operate heavy equipment.

  • Demonstrated ability to perform semi-skilled maintenance work.

  • Possession of a valid driversā€™ license.

DESIRED QUALIFICATIONS:

  • General maintenance craft or trade certifications.

  • Possession of a valid Commercial Driver License.

  • Minor electrical experience.

WORKING CONDITIONS:

  • Moderately heavy physical activity. Required to stand, walk, or sit uncomfortably for extended periods. Exposure to disagreeable elements such as extreme weather conditions, noise, dust, fumes, etc. Required to push, pull or lift medium heavy weights.

  • Intermittent exposure to stress as a result of human behavior.

  • Manual dexterity. Ability to lift/move heavy objects.
